Users Manual

O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S NTQA50GA Note: These operating instructions describe the procedure for turning on and off the amplifier output power using signal generators. This amplifier will be used with transmitters which have been or will be certified separately. The specific transmitter instruction book should be consulted for the correct method to use this amplifier with transmitters. 1. The input voltage range, applied to pin A1 of the DC input connector, should be between –36VDC and –57 VDC. Pin A2 and A3 of the connector should be grounded. 2. Pin 5 of the Data I/O connector should be grounded to enable operation of the amplifier without the data interface. Pins 1, 2, 11, and 12 on the Data I/O connector are connected to ground. Operation with the Data I/O interface can only be performed using the transmitter software. See the transmitter manual for instructions. 3. Connect the RF signal generator to the RF input port. 4. Connect the RF output port to the measurement equipment. Make sure the measurement equipment is capable of handling 33 watts, or use a power attenuator or directional coupler to attenuate the signal to a level the equipment can handle. 5. To turn on the amplifier, first apply the DC voltage with the specified range (-48 VDC nominal). 6. Apply RF power from the signal generator. Adjust the RF input power until the desired RF output power is achieved. The amplifier’s maximum RF output power rating is 33 watts (+45.2 dBm) 7. The gain may change up to 0.5 dB as the amplifier temperature stabilizes after turn-on. Let the amplifier warm up for 10-30 minutes, then re-adjust the power to compensate for the gain change. 8. The amplifier is now operational. SPECIFICATIONS Parameter Specification Operating Frequency 1930 to 1990 MHz Rated Output Power +45.2 dBm (33 Watts) Gain at Full Power 48 +/- 1 dB Input Voltage Range -36 to –57 VDC Maximum DC Power Consumption 230 Watts Channeling Controlled by transmitter Modes of Transmission GSM or EDGE Type of Modulation Not applicable (performed by transmitter) Occupied Bandwidth and Emissions Designators Emissions Type Amplitude Frequency Removed from Carrier GSM (300KGXW) -30 dBc 200 kHz -33 dBc 250 kHz -60 dBc 400 kHz -70 dBc 600 kHz -73 dBc 1200 kHz -75 dBc 1800 kHz -80 dBc 6000 kHz EDGE (300KG7W) -30 dBc 200 kHz -33 dBc 250 kHz -56 dBc 400 kHz -70 dBc 600 kHz -73 dBc 1200 kHz -75 dBc 1800 kHz -80 dBc 6000 kHz

From: Pete Krebill Sent: Thursday, July 26, 2001 2:21 PM To: CERTADM Cc: CERTADM; Mike Kuo; Steve Cheng; Anne Liang Subject: FW: Powerwave Technologies Inc., FCC ID:E675JS0055, AN01T1432 Mike, In response to questions 2 and 3: the emissions you questioned, at 1997MHz, are fundamental emissions and are not subject to the -13dBm limit. Due to the spectral limitations of the spectrum analyzer, when using a large frequency span, the displayed marker frequency is not exact. During the block edge and output bandwidth measurements, all of the fundamental emissions were verified to be at the frequencies stated in the test report and are all within the liscensed band for FCC part 24.
